Drachenberg

Highlight • Viewpoint

Many paths lead to the Drachenberg: moderate asphalt paths from the Teufelsseechaussee or steep sand paths from the direction of the Teufelsberg. From Drachenberg you can enjoy a wonderful view of West Berlin and the ruins on the Teufelsberg.

Teufelssee (Devil's Lake)

Highlight • Lake

There are good swimming spots here, a swimming island on the lake and a water rescue service.

View of the sand dune in Grunewald

Highlight • Natural Monument

Sand areas were deposited here during the Ice Age. These were important sources of raw materials for the construction industry during the division of Germany. This created an 18-hectare pit …
